The Dilute Russell Viper Venom time (DRVVT) is a simple one stage clotting test which can be used with carefully matched low and high phospholipid reagents to detect Lupus Anticoagulants with minimal interference from other types of circulating anticoagulants. There are a number of commercially available dRVVT test systems. dRVVT analysis employs diluted FX activator from the venom of Russell's viper (Daboia russellii), a low concentration of phospholipid comprised of a composition of phospholipid types that is LA-responsive and calcium ions. The "screening" step uses a phospholipid-dependent assay, such as the dilute Russell's viper venom time (dRVVT), the activated partial thromboplastin time (aPTT), or the dilute prothrombin time (dPT), in which the amount of phospholipid in the assay is diluted to make the test more sensitive to the presence of a LA. The International Society on Thrombosis and Haemostasis and the Clinical and Laboratory Standards Institute agree that the lupus anticoagulant (LAC) test profile should employ two testing platforms, and both recommend, among other choices, an assay based upon the dilute Russell viper venom time (DRVVT) and a second assay based on the PTT.Each platform employs a low phospholipid reagent .
